Muzio Clementi

Muzio Clementi 1752, Rome - 1832, Evesham (England). Classical composer, and acknowledged as the first to write specifically for the piano.

Best known for his collection of piano studies, Gradus ad Parnassum, to which Debussy's piece Doctor Gradus ad Parnassum makes playful allusion.
